Plug Power (PLUG) shares are soaring 5.08% in Tuesday's intraday trading, defying typical market reactions to a mixed shelf offering filing. The hydrogen fuel cell company submitted a registration statement for the potential sale of an unspecified amount of securities, including common and preferred stock, warrants, debt securities, and units.

A mixed shelf offering allows a company to register a new issue of securities without selling the entire issue at once. Plug Power stated that the net proceeds from any sales would be used for general corporate purposes, potentially including debt repayment, funding acquisitions and investments, capital expenditures, stock buybacks, and working capital. However, the company noted it would not receive any proceeds if selling securityholders sell the securities.

The unexpected positive market reaction suggests investors may be interpreting this move as a sign of Plug Power's preparedness for future growth opportunities. The flexibility provided by the shelf offering could enable the company to quickly capitalize on market conditions or investment opportunities. Despite the potential for dilution that often accompanies such filings, the stock's surge indicates that market participants are focusing on the possibilities for expansion and the company's proactive approach to securing future financing options.
